Publisher Description

"Minimalist Comics" explores how simplicity enhances visual storytelling in comic books. It argues that intentionally reducing visual and textual information can amplify a comic's emotional impact and narrative clarity. Minimalism isn't just about sparse artwork; it's a strategic choice. For example, the book examines how negative space can build tension and guide the reader's eye, while simplified linework conveys complex ideas with fewer elements.

The book delves into minimalist design principles in comic art, the impactful use of negative space, and crafting concise dialogue. It traces minimalism's influence from broader art and design movements, demonstrating how less can be more in visual mediums. Beginning with the definition of minimalist principles, the book progresses through techniques like using limited color palettes and culminates in demonstrating these techniques across comic genres with practical examples.
